Walk to work week

Try joining in Walk to Work Week and see if you feel better for it, you may even decide to make it a permanent lifestyle change

  • Walk to Work Week this year will take place between 26 April and 30 April.
  • The national awareness raising event run by the charity Living Streets aims to encourage employees to walk more as part of their commute and working day, and to help workplaces encourage and promote walking amongst their workforce.
  • Walking all or part of your commute is an excellent way to get some activity into your day, doing wonders for both your mental and physical health. Peterborough City Council's Travelchoice team has organised a competition to tie in with the national event and to offer local employers another way of promoting a healthier lifestyle to staff.

Each business needs a coordinator. This person will encourage colleagues to join in by downloading or ordering scorecards to record how many miles they walk to work each day. At the end of the week employees hand their scorecards into the co-ordinator who will submit the scores to us for a chance to win.
